UNPKG

@types/react-loader

Version:
58 lines (47 loc) 1.66 kB
# Installation > `npm install --save @types/react-loader` # Summary This package contains type definitions for react-loader (https://github.com/quickleft/react-loader). # Details Files were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/react-loader. ## [index.d.ts](https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/react-loader/index.d.ts) ````ts import { Component } from "react"; interface LoaderOptions { lines?: number | undefined; length?: number | undefined; width?: number | undefined; radius?: number | undefined; scale?: number | undefined; corners?: number | undefined; color?: string | undefined; opacity?: number | undefined; rotate?: number | undefined; direction?: number | undefined; speed?: number | undefined; trail?: number | undefined; fps?: number | undefined; zIndex?: number | undefined; top?: string | undefined; left?: string | undefined; shadow?: boolean | undefined; hwaccel?: boolean | undefined; position?: string | undefined; loadedClassName?: string | undefined; } interface LoaderProps extends LoaderOptions { loaded: boolean; options?: LoaderOptions | undefined; className?: string | undefined; } declare class ReactLoader extends Component<LoaderProps> { } declare namespace ReactLoader { } export = ReactLoader; ```` ### Additional Details * Last updated: Tue, 07 Nov 2023 09:09:39 GMT * Dependencies: [@types/react](https://npmjs.com/package/@types/react) # Credits These definitions were written by [Sudarsan Balaji](https://github.com/artfuldev).